Yes, there's the normal maps, which I immediately used DS Map Transfer on at highest rez settings to convert them to the Genesis 3 Base Female UVs to use them with the G3F base UV texture sets I want to use (I honestly cannot see a pixel's difference in the effect on rendering of using the original normal maps using the Ophelia 7 UV setting or the Map Transfer converted normal maps using the Genesis 3 Base Female UV setting, no matter how close up I render). And for most purposes they are great, and indeed I'd use them in most renders rather than an HD morph for the saving in system resources. But for some renders I will really need the HD morphs rather than the normal maps.
You must already have the HD sculpt on the very sub-divided mesh to have produced the normal maps. I can't think that it will take that long to spawn the HD morph as well. It's 2017 and computers are much more powerful then when Genesis 2 was introduced. We have games doing 4K in real time for PC's, and supposedly this year for consoles.
Still waiting for an HD bundle for Sunny 7.
You need to also realise many here are just hobbyists and not gamers and as such don't have the latest and greatest hardware or strive to have it like many gamers do. With a game the developers can push tech to the edge because the scenarios in the game are scripted so that gameplay doesn't suffer as much. Here it isn't the case, there are too many factors that can combine to bring any PC to it's knees. So while HD everything is a great thing, many will not be able to take full advantage of it so options are needed so everyone can get great results.

Honestly I think the gens should be part of the base mesh. I use G3 in other software as well and having a prop attached is always a mess. They could easily hide the gens with a morph by default, like they did it with the nipples and so there should be no issue with clothes and so on. This would avoid seams in 3rd party software as well.
On the other hands, they could make separate meshes for the eyes, as they are not really part of the skin. They already did it with the eyelashes in G8.
By the way: I'd favour displacement maps with alphas over HD morphs to avoid huge polygon numbers.
